[0032] The present invention will be further described through the embodiments below in conjunction with the accompanying drawings.

[0033] see figure 1 , the main body 1 of the experimental bench 1 of the underground road tunnel fire experiment simulation device that adopts shaft natural smoke exhaust includes a side wall 2 made of fireproof boards, a ceiling, a bottom plate and a side wall 5 made of glass, a shaft 7 is set above the ceiling, and fuel and fire source 4. The main body of the test bench is 6m long, the inner height of the tunnel is 0.88m, and the width is 2m. The height and cross-sectional size of the shaft can be adjusted according to the experimental requirements. The main body of the test bench uses angle steel as a supporting frame. The side walls 5 of the shaft are made of tempered glass.

Abstract

The invention provides an underground highway tunnel fire disaster experiment simulating device adopting a vertical shaft to carry out natural smoke extraction. The device comprises a main experiment table body and a matched measuring and controlling system. The experiment device serves as a small-sized experiment table which is specially used for carrying out comprehensive system researches on heat release rates, smoke movement, fire disaster detection and putting-out and the like in a fire disaster of an underground highway tunnel adopting the vertical shaft to carry out the natural smoke extraction. On the basis of previous experience, the device disclosed by the invention overcomes the defects of high cost of a full-sized experiment and inaccuracy of a numerical value simulating tool, and also guarantees the repeatability of experiments, thus having great application values on implementing a laboratory scientific research and simulating tests of actual tunnel smoke control, vertical shaft smoke extraction effects, and a detection and putting-out system. Therefore, the device disclosed by the invention has wide application prospect and important actual guiding meanings on the smoke control, the design of the detection and putting-out system, and test evaluation and research of the fire disaster of the underground highway tunnel adopting the vertical shaft to carry out the natural smoke extraction.

technical field [0001] The invention belongs to the technical field of fire safety, and in particular relates to a fire experiment simulation device for an underground highway tunnel using a vertical shaft to naturally exhaust smoke, which is used to monitor the flow of smoke and the smoke control system during a fire in an underground highway tunnel using a vertical shaft to naturally exhaust smoke Do a mock test. Background technique [0002] Underground highway tunnels are one of the important ways to solve the increasingly congested traffic problems in cities. At present, Tokyo, Moscow, Beijing, Shanghai and other big cities have built or are building underground highway tunnels. Because urban underground highway tunnels have the characteristics of both underground buildings and highway tunnels, their fire risk is very high.
